Are you looking to save time, make money, and start winning with less risk? Then head to https://www.ovtlyr.com.Have you ever noticed how everyone in trading obsesses over win rate? Like if you are not winning 80 or 90 percent of the time, you must be doing something wrong. That idea sounds logical, but it is one of the biggest traps traders fall into. This video is all about breaking that belief and replacing it with something that actually works in the real world.The core idea is simple, but uncomfortable for a lot of people. You do not need to win most of your trades to be successful. You need a system that expects losses, survives losses, and uses them as the cost of finding the trades that really matter. The big winners. The ones that run way further than you thought they would and end up paying for everything else.That shift alone changes how you think about trading. Instead of trying to be right all the time, the focus moves to risk, reward, and expectancy. Once you understand that, a lot of the emotional pressure disappears. Losing trades stop feeling like failure and start feeling like part of the process.This video walks through why high win rates are often misleading and sometimes outright dangerous. Many strategies with impressive win percentages are quietly hiding massive risk. One bad trade wipes out weeks or months of gains. That is not skill. That is borrowed time.What actually matters is asymmetry. Small, controlled losses paired with large, open-ended winners. When that relationship is right, the math starts working in your favor even if you are wrong more often than you are right.Here are a few ideas that really drive the point home:✅ Why being wrong frequently is normal and even healthy✅ How small losses protect your mindset and your account✅ Why big winners matter more than being right often✅ How expectancy is the real engine behind consistent results✅ Why discipline is easier when your system allows failureThere is also a strong psychological side to this. Most people grab quick profits because they are afraid to lose them, then hold losers because they cannot stand being wrong. That combination is lethal. Flipping that behavior is uncomfortable at first, but it is where real consistency comes from.Another key takeaway is patience. You cannot force trades. You cannot rush outcomes. A solid plan with positive expectancy only works if you execute it over and over again. The edge shows up through repetition, not perfection. That is where frequency matters. One or two trades mean nothing. Over dozens or hundreds, the math takes over.This is also why following a plan matters more than tweaking it emotionally. If you abandon your rules the moment things feel uncomfortable, you never actually find out if the system works. International trade requires communications among widely diverse computer systems. A quality called interoperability is required to make trade work smoothly. Now U.S. Customs and Border Protection is fielding new global interoperability standards ... with the hopes of testing them internationally next year. For more, we turn to the director of C-B-P's Business Transformation and Innovation Division, Vincent Annunziato. Learn more about your ad choices. China is the largest greenhouse gas emitter in the world, making its carbon abatement plans crucial to the future of global climate change mitigation. The country's flagship climate goals aim to peak carbon levels by 2030 and achieve net-zero emissions by 2060 (“30-60 goals”). China has moved more slowly in developing its emissions trading system (ETS) than in other carbon abatement areas. 2021 marked the inception of China's ETS, the largest carbon emissions market in the world. At the onset, the ETS showed promising returns, with close to $200 million tons of trading in the first transaction period (July-December 2021). However, over the past few years, China has moved slowly to expand the ETS to include more industries. Most recently, the government passed a new series of regulations that will strengthen the legitimacy of the market and authorize more penalties for companies that fabricate or fail to report their emissions. On April 4, 2024, Michael Davidson joins Max Song and Xiaolu Zhao to discuss China's emissions trading system and its implications for domestic and international climate goals. Around the world, new policies like the Inflation Reduction Act or the European Union's Carbon Border Adjustment Mechanism aim to accelerate the pace of decarbonization. But these same policies have also fueled trade tensions and raised concerns about protectionism. A successful clean energy transition means much more trade in clean energy technologies and products, according to the International Energy Agency. A rules-based global trading system, governed by the World Trade Organization, underpins much of that trade. But increasingly the WTO has faced challenges and calls for reform, particularly around issues of sustainability and climate change. So what reforms are needed to align the global trade framework with climate goals and policies around the world? And how can the World Trade Organization support both economic progress and sustainable development?
